We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Yamaha PSS-130.
Mods and upgrades
-
Circuit bending is popular for enhancing percussion tracks, offering unique sounds from the basic square wave preset.
Source -
Adding a low pass or multi-stage filter significantly enhances the sound quality and enjoyment of the keyboard.
Source -
With DIY skills, a 1/4 output can be added to the PSS-130 for easier recording.
Source
Features and functionality
-
The Yamaha PSS-130 is known for its simple digital pulse generator, using square waves similar to old video game sound chips.
Source -
The Yamaha PSS-130 lacks direct audio outputs, requiring users to mic the speaker for recording purposes.
Source -
Despite its small size, the PSS-130 includes MIDI I/O capabilities, allowing it to control other sound modules and equipment, a rare feature for keyboards from its era.
Source
Use cases and applications
-
When run through guitar pedals, the PSS-130 can produce surprisingly diverse and complex sounds, enhancing its basic functionality.
Source -
It's often found in thrift stores, making it a sought-after collectible for those interested in vintage keyboards.
Source -
The PSS-130's FM synth capabilities make it suitable for creating extreme pure tones and harsh digital noise, ideal for music producers exploring retro or experimental sounds.
Source -
Owners recall the PSS-130's demo song as memorable, contributing to its nostalgic value for those who used it during childhood.
Source
Comparisons
-
Users compare its sound generation to NES/Famicom chips due to its digital pulse wave implementation, offering a nostalgic and distinct audio profile.
Source -
The PSS-130's MIDI functionality is comparable to using a modern MIDI controller, enabling external sequencing and playback through its onboard sounds, unlike many keyboards from the same period.
Source
User experience
-
Owners recall the PSS-130 as a nostalgic piece from the 80s, often being their first keyboard and leaving lasting memories.
Source -
Owners enjoy the nostalgic tone reminiscent of Nintendo's Popeye game, highlighting its appeal for retro-game music learning.
Source -
The drum pads on the PSS-130 are noted to wear out quickly, affecting long-term usability, especially for those interested in its percussion functions.
Source

Eh, it's a toy.
Although it looks cool and very 80s There's not alot of practical use for the PSS-120 or PSS-130. There's no sound output jacks for one and secondly it features possibly the worst built in drum machine I've ever heard . I usually love yamahas portasound series but this one just is mostly just a kids toy . The only reason I'm giving this 3 stars is for the cute 8bit soundchip it has onboard , and the ability to record and sequence notes easily .
